Default dreaded reverse problem

I still have this issue with reverse, where you just cant push up.

if you go 3/4 reverse it goes in normally easily, but its starting to really annoy me.

also if the engines off it goes in straight away.

its not the lock out as you can move it all the way across just cannot push forward to get into Reverse.

would it be the synchro?

Both my C5s would inteermittently tend not to go into 1st or reverse. The problem is internal to the transmission because the gears are not lining up correctly and new clutch fluid will not solve it. My solution to the problem was to press the shifter into the gate and hold it there when it stopped moving and then very slowly let the clutch out. When the drive shaft started to turn the shifter would slide forward into gear (if you don't hold the shifter into position you get a loud grinding and the shifter pops out) and I would push the clutch back in. After a couple of weeks it became second nature and every time I pulled up to a stop I would do it to get into first and when ever I parked or needed to back up I would do it for reverse. Never had another issue after doing that. Never took either car in to have them fixed because it was just the nature of the beast. Put lots of hard miles on both cars with out having any other transmission issues.
